Hi, I cant log into battlefront so i try to ask for help here. i got south gambit electronic dwld and installed it and I get the following error: Anyone know what causes this. I cant run the game.

Its says Microsoft windows: ptboats:south gambit has stopped working;the application failed to initialize proeprly(oxc0000005) ckick ok to terminATE program. when i click out nothign happens.

Hope yo can help. I also did a uninstall and reinstall as well and same result.

You need to launch the game with full admin rights if you have User Access Control enabled in Windows (which it is, by default). Right-click and choose "Run as admin" from the Properties.

As for "logging into battlefront"? The login for the main site is not linked to the forum login in any way. It's a separate account. You have one if you purchased from us automatically. Go to www.battlefront.com/lostpw and enter the email address you used during the purchase.

The helpdesk at www.battlefront.com/helpdesk on the other hand does not require any login at all (but you *can* login with the same credentials as for the main site).
